Abstract

The invention discloses a turntable type UV laminator which comprises an upper frame and a lower frame, wherein an operating panel is arranged on the upper frame; a dispenser module, a rolling module and a UV hardener module are sequentially arranged on the lower side of the operating panel from the left to right; a control box is arranged on the lower frame; a divider connected with the control box is arranged in the middle of the table-board of the lower frame; a mold for bearing and positioning workpieces is fixed on the divider. According to the turntable type UV laminator, raw materials can be saved, the materials and manual cost are reduced, and the yield of the product can be greatly improved, so that the capacity of equipment can be 450-900PCS per hour.

Description

Rotating disc type UV laminator
Technical field
The present invention relates to pad pasting field of mechanical technique, particularly relate to a kind of rotating disc type UV laminator that is applicable to adhering film to glass.
Background technology
There is the film of special-effect lines for forming one deck on mobile phone glass surface, in current face glass production plant, its manufacture is to adopt film pad pasting to complete, every sheet glass needs a slice film, this just need to expend a large amount of raw material, also need increases production technology link for this reason, causes corresponding equipment and artificial input amount to increase.Therefore, comprehensively realize cost higher, and increased bad probability.
Summary of the invention
Technical problem to be solved by this invention is, overcomes the above-mentioned deficiency of prior art, and a kind of rotating disc type UV laminator is provided, use this rotating disc type UV laminator to carry out pad pasting to glass surface, both can save material, reduce material and cost of labor, can greatly improve again the yields of product.
The technical scheme that the present invention solves its technical problem employing is: rotating disc type UV laminator, comprise upper spider and lower bearing bracket, on described upper spider, guidance panel is installed, the downside of described guidance panel is from left to right provided with point gum machine module, roll extrusion module and UV hardener module successively; On described lower bearing bracket, control cabinet is installed, the table top middle part of described lower bearing bracket is provided with the dispenser being connected with control cabinet, is fixed with the mould of using with positioning workpieces for carrying on described dispenser.
Further, described point gum machine module is used for the displacement of accurate control points glue, some glue speed and gel quantity.Point gum machine module comprises the fixed support that is installed on lower bearing bracket table top, is installed on XY shaft mechanical arm and the Z axis penholder cylinder that is vertically connected XY shaft mechanical arm on fixed support, on described Z axis penholder cylinder, glue dispensing valve is installed.Wherein, fixed support is for fixing XY shaft mechanical arm; Glue dispensing valve is used for surface of the work point glue, and gel quantity is accurately adjustable; XY shaft mechanical arm in the displacement of X-axis and Y direction, guarantees that displacement accuracy is at ± 0.02mm for accurate control points glue valve, and maximum point glue speed can be adjusted to 500mm/s; Z axis penholder cylinder is additional guide post, for fixing glue dispensing valve and realizing moving up and down of Z-direction.
Further, described roll extrusion module carries out roll extrusion for the workpiece after a glue is completed, and when making glue reach specific thickness, each that control in roll extrusion campaign is put stressed even.Roll extrusion module comprises the fixed mount being installed on lower bearing bracket table top, and a side of described fixed mount is provided with motor, and the output shaft of described motor connects one end of slide unit by connecting rod; The other end of described slide unit is connected with roller; The upside of described roller is provided with adjustable micrometer and penholder cylinder.Wherein, fixed mount is used for supporting fixing whole roll extrusion module; The roller that roller preferably adopts A85 silica gel to make, carries out roll extrusion for the workpiece to after a glue; Adjustable micrometer, for regulating the precompressed amount of roller, guarantees under the prerequisite of not damaging workpiece by pressure, glue to be spread apart as far as possible, to guarantee roll extrusion effect; Penholder cylinder is for controlling the knee-action of roller; Motor is for controlling the scroll forward and backward of roller, and speed is adjustable; The output shaft of motor is converted into rotatablely moving of motor by connecting rod the rectilinear motion that drives slide unit, drives roller to guarantee the stressed uniformity of pre-pressure surface by traveling at the uniform speed by slide unit.
Further, described UV hardener module, for the workpiece after roll extrusion is carried out to ultraviolet light irradiation, makes glue quick-hardening, and forms corresponding lines or wire-drawing effect.UV hardener module comprises lamp box, and a side of described lamp box is provided with penholder cylinder, and the middle part of described lamp box is vertically provided with adjusting screw(rod), and the middle part level of lamp box is provided with directive slide track; The both sides of described adjusting screw(rod) are provided with guide rod, and described lamp box is connected and fixed plate by adjusting screw(rod) and guide rod, and described fixed head is installed on the table top of lower bearing bracket; Quartz burner is installed in lamp box, and the casing of lamp box is provided with suction opeing.Wherein, fixed head is used for supporting fixing whole UV hardener module; Lamp box is for fixing quartz burner and block ultraviolet light; The height of quartz burner is adjustable, for irradiating workpiece, making glue quick-hardening; The waste heat that quartz burner distributes is discharged in time by suction opeing connecting fan; Directive slide track is used for making lamp box flexible back and forth; Adjusting screw(rod), for adjusting the height up and down of lamp box, makes irradiation highly remain on optimum state; Guide rod, for coordinating adjusting screw(rod) to adjust the height up and down of lamp box, adds stiff stability; Penholder cylinder, for controlling the front and back action of lamp box light shield door, effectively obstructs the light in the time not needing ultraviolet ray to irradiate.
Further, on described point gum machine module, automatic catch optical gate is installed, described automatic catch optical gate adopts cylinder automatic lifting structure, in the time that dispenser turns round, just opens, and usual and UV all closes while sclerosis, to avoid light leak infringement operating personnel's eyes.
Further, in described control cabinet, be provided with PLC controller, frequency converter, some glue controller, mechanical arm controller, UV lamp controller etc., with the everything of control appliance.Carry out the frequency control of the power performers such as motor by PLC controller control frequency converter; By a glue controller control glue dispensing valve plastic emitting; Moved by mechanical arm controller control XY shaft mechanical arm; By the opening and closing of UV lamp controller control quartz burner.
Further, a side upper end of described upper spider is provided with tri-colour LED, is used to indicate the operation conditions of equipment.Tri-colour LED is divided into all three kinds of colors of red, yellow, and green with warning function, wherein redly represents anxious stop or extremely, yellow expression prepares, completes or standby, green represent in service.
Further, described dispenser is as the driving power resources of rotating disc type UV laminator, and preferably three calibration dispensers, by connecting its action of PLC controller control, for the transmission between each station and location, guarantee segmentation precision and traveling comfort.
The workflow of rotating disc type UV laminator of the present invention is: first workpiece being placed into can be above the mould of loading and unloading station, on the ad-hoc location of surface of the work, carry out automatically dropping glue by point gum machine module according to the program of finishing in advance, patrix on the cementing bundle bonnet of point, by dispenser, mould rotating transfer to roll extrusion module is carried out to roll forming, then transfer load to UV hardener module and glue is cured and is formed lines, finally take out workpiece, complete whole procedure.
The beneficial effect that the present invention compared with prior art has:
1) adopt the driving power resources of dispenser as whole equipment, guaranteed segmentation precision and traveling comfort;
2) point gum machine module adopts the position of XY shaft mechanical arm and Z axis penholder cylinder control glue dispensing valve, reach ± 0.02mm of displacement accuracy, and gel quantity adopts precise glue dispensing valve control, and dual assurance improves the yields of product greatly;
3) roll extrusion module adopts motor to drive slide unit, then drives roller to move by slide unit, and its speed of service and distance adopt pure electronic control, guarantees that the pre-pressure surface of workpiece is stressed evenly by traveling at the uniform speed, and has eliminated the uncertainty of pneumatic control speed; The silicon rubber roller of specific customization, regulates precompressed amount by adjustable micrometer, guarantees under the prerequisite of not damaging workpiece by pressure, glue to be spread apart as far as possible, has guaranteed roll extrusion effect, has met user demand;
4) UV hardener module adopts the quartz burner in lamp box to irradiate workpiece, makes glue quick-hardening;
5) the cooperatively interacting of dispenser, point gum machine module, roll extrusion module and UV hardener module, co-ordination, has reduced the attaching process of traditional film and face glass, makes equipment production capacity per hour can reach 450 ~ 900PCS.

The specific embodiment
Below in conjunction with drawings and Examples, the present invention is described in further detail.
See figures.1.and.2, the present embodiment comprises upper spider 1 and lower bearing bracket 2, and guidance panel 3 is installed on upper spider 1, and the downside of guidance panel 3 is from left to right provided with point gum machine module 8, roll extrusion module 9 and UV hardener module 10 successively; Control cabinet 5 is installed on lower bearing bracket 2, and the table top middle part of lower bearing bracket 2 is provided with the dispenser 6 being connected with control cabinet 5, is fixed with mould 7 on dispenser 6.
Upper spider 1 in the present embodiment adopts aluminium profile structure to add acrylic plate covering, plays the effect of security protection and antiultraviolet light leak, and is convenient to Maintenance and Repair.Lower bearing bracket 2 adopts high-strength aluminum profile structure covering aluminium-plastic panel.Guidance panel 3 is provided with button, indicator lamp and display screen, for starting, stopping and this equipment of manual operation go forward side by side line parameter setting and abnormal inquiry.Dispenser 6 adopts three calibration dispensers, can accurately realize transmission and location between station.Mould 7 is for carrying and Locating Glass.
One side upper end of upper spider 1 is provided with tri-colour LED 4, is used to indicate the operation conditions of equipment.Tri-colour LED 4 is divided into all three kinds of colors of red, yellow, and green with warning function, wherein redly represents anxious stop or extremely, yellow expression prepares, completes or standby, green represent in service.Automatic catch optical gate 11 is installed on point gum machine module 8, and automatic catch optical gate 11 adopts cylinder automatic lifting structure, in the time that dispenser 6 turns round, just opens, and usual and UV all closes while sclerosis, to avoid light leak infringement operating personnel's eyes.The frequency converter that is provided with PLC controller in control cabinet 5, be connected respectively with PLC controller, some glue controller, mechanical arm controller, UV lamp controller etc.
With reference to Fig. 3, point gum machine module 8 is for the displacement of accurate control points glue, some glue speed and gel quantity.Comprise the fixed support 81 that is installed on lower bearing bracket 2 table tops, be installed on XY shaft mechanical arm 82 and the Z axis penholder cylinder 83 that is vertically connected XY shaft mechanical arm 82 on fixed support 81, on Z axis penholder cylinder 83, glue dispensing valve 84 is installed.
The operation principle of the present embodiment point gum machine module 8 is: some glue path, some glue speed (maximum can be adjusted to 500mm/s) and the gel quantity parameter of setting point gum machine module 8, send 82 instructions of operation XY shaft mechanical arm to mechanical arm controller by PLC controller, mechanical arm controller control XY shaft mechanical arm 82 is according to predefined some glue path movement glue dispensing valve 84 in X-axis and Y direction, and displacement accuracy is 0.02mm; The real-time plastic emitting of glue dispensing valve 84, to the glass surface of mould, if glue dispensing valve 84 is apart from the uncomfortable chalaza glue in position of glass, can be adjusted glue dispensing valve 84 in the suitable position of being moved to of Z-direction by Z axis penholder cylinder 83.After the cementing bundle of point, by patrix on glass cover, enter glass rolling operation.
With reference to Fig. 4, roll extrusion module 9 carries out roll extrusion for the glass surface after a glue is completed, and when making glue reach specific thickness, each that control in roll extrusion campaign is put stressed even.Roll extrusion module 9 comprises the fixed mount 91 being installed on lower bearing bracket 2 table tops, and a side of fixed mount 91 is provided with motor 92, and the output shaft of motor 92 connects one end of slide unit (not identifying in figure) by connecting rod 93; The other end of slide unit is connected with roller 94; The upside of roller 94 is provided with adjustable micrometer 95 and penholder cylinder 96.Wherein the roller of roller 94 for adopting A85 silica gel to make, can improve roll extrusion effect.
The operation principle of the present embodiment roll extrusion module 9 is: by dispenser 6,7 rotating transfers of the mould after a glue to roll extrusion module 9 is carried out to roll forming.After motor 92 operations, the output shaft of motor 92 is converted into rotatablely moving of motor 92 by connecting rod 93 rectilinear motion that drives slide unit, drive roller 94 to carry out front and back roll extrusion by slide unit, carry out motor 92 speed governing by PLC controller control frequency converter, roller 94 maintains and travels at the uniform speed to guarantee that the pre-pressure surface of glass is stressed evenly; Can control the distance between roller 94 and glass pre-pressing face by penholder cylinder 96, so that distance remains on optimum state; By the precompressed amount of adjustable micrometer 95 adjustable rollers 94, guarantee under the prerequisite of not damaging glass by pressure, glue to be spread apart as far as possible, to guarantee roll extrusion effect.After roll extrusion finishes, enter UV hardening process.
With reference to Fig. 5, UV hardener module 10 carries out ultraviolet light irradiation for the glass surface to after roll extrusion, makes glue quick-hardening, and forms corresponding lines or wire-drawing effect.UV hardener module 10 comprises lamp box 101, in lamp box 101, quartz burner is installed; The casing of lamp box 101 is provided with suction opeing; One side of lamp box 101 is provided with penholder cylinder 102, and the middle part of lamp box 101 is vertically provided with the adjusting screw(rod) 103 that lamp box 101 is moved up and down, and the middle part level of lamp box 101 is provided with the directive slide track 104 that lamp box 101 is stretched back and forth; The both sides of adjusting screw(rod) 103 are provided with guide rod 105, and lamp box 101 is connected and fixed plate 106 by adjusting screw(rod) 103 and guide rod 105, and fixed head 106 is installed on the table top of lower bearing bracket 2.Wherein, ultraviolet lamp tube power is 1.2KW, and ultraviolet wavelength is 365nm.
The operation principle of the present embodiment UV hardener module 10 is: by dispenser 6, the mould after roll extrusion 7 is transferred load to UV hardener module 10, glue is cured and forms lines.By the unlatching of UV lamp controller control quartz burner, regulate the upper and lower displacement of lamp box 101 by adjusting screw(rod) 103, make the irradiation of quartz burner highly remain on optimum state, so that glue quick-hardening; Can make lamp box 101 flexible back and forth by directive slide track 104, to select suitable irradiated area; The all right self-regulation of height of quartz burner, has improved flexibility ratio; The waste heat that quartz burner distributes is discharged in time by suction opeing connecting fan; In the time not needing ultraviolet ray to irradiate, control the front and back action of lamp box 101 light shield doors by penholder cylinder 102, to shelter from light.After UV sclerosis, take out glass, complete whole procedure.
By the cooperatively interacting of dispenser 6, point gum machine module 8, roll extrusion module 9 and UV hardener module 10, co-ordination, rotating disc type UV laminator production capacity per hour can reach 450 ~ 900PCS.
